Latest Patents
Among his latest patents, Morrissey has developed a "System and Method for Utilizing a Secured Service Provider Memory." This invention involves an electronic device that interacts with a data distribution network to deliver secure data to subscribers. The system features dual memory configurations: a first memory allows subscriber access to stored data, while a second memory is restricted to service provider access. Another notable patent is the "Network Path Selection by Customer Premises Equipment," which introduces a mechanism for users to select communication routes based on real-time pricing from various service providers, promoting economic efficiency in communications.
